Output 139ef0256fe2ee5dadd83ea6d18c15f23c442a2362c5a51961896ba0eb16e2ad:63

value
263262968
script pubkey
OP_0 OP_PUSHBYTES_32 f5bd99cec2363d9e8d4f5703c4acc00c46752f185394c0f5cf9dca7df2e4732f
address
bc1q7k7ennkzxc7ear202upuftxqp3r82tcc2w2vpaw0nh98muhywvhs48see7
transaction
139ef0256fe2ee5dadd83ea6d18c15f23c442a2362c5a51961896ba0eb16e2ad
spent
true